Dire Wolf

Dire Wolves are massive, predatory canines that prowl the untamed wilderness of the Wildlands. Larger and more ferocious than common wolves, these beasts are both feared and revered, particularly among the orc tribes, who view them as symbols of strength, cunning, and unyielding survival.

Whether serving as the loyal beasts of orc warbands or ruling the wilderness as untamed kings of the hunt, Dire Wolves are among the most formidable predators of the Wildlands. Their strength, intelligence, and relentless nature make them a force to be reckoned with—one that few creatures, or warriors, can hope to outrun.

Basic Information

Anatomy

  • Size: Dire Wolves stand nearly as tall as a warhorse at the shoulder, with powerful, muscular frames built for endurance and raw force.
  • Fur: Their thick, coarse fur ranges from ash-gray and midnight black to stormy silver, allowing them to blend into shadowy forests, icy tundras, and rugged mountains.
  • Eyes: Their eyes glow with an eerie luminescence, particularly in low light, giving them an almost supernatural presence.
  • Fangs & Claws: Dire Wolves possess razor-sharp fangs capable of crushing bone and clawed paws strong enough to tear through armor and flesh alike.

Behaviour

  • Pack Hunters: Though capable of hunting alone, Dire Wolves thrive in coordinated packs, led by the strongest and most experienced wolf. They excel in ambush tactics, herding prey into kill zones where escape is nearly impossible.
  • Relentless Pursuers: Once a Dire Wolf has locked onto a scent, it will pursue its target for miles without tiring, making escape a near-hopeless endeavor.
  • Cunning Predators: Dire Wolves are not mere brutes; they are highly intelligent and known to observe prey patterns, set up ambushes, and even feign retreat to lure enemies into traps.

Domestication

  • Warbeasts of the Orcs: The Iron Fang warbands revere Dire Wolves, often raising them from pups to serve as loyal battle companions and mounts for their most elite warriors.
  • Shock Tactics: Trained Dire Wolves are unleashed in battle to break enemy formations, tearing through lines with terrifying speed and brutality.
  • Sacred Bonds: Orcs who form a deep bond with a Dire Wolf are said to be touched by the wild spirits, earning great respect among their kin.

Common Myths and Legends

  • Ghost Wolves of the Frozen Maw: Some say the largest and oldest Dire Wolves never truly die but instead become wraith-like figures, haunting the tundra as spectral hunters.
  • Fang of the Stormborn: A Dire Wolf blessed by the Everstorm is said to develop lightning-kissed fur, becoming faster and deadlier than any mortal beast.
  • Trial of the Fang: Some orc tribes send their young warriors into the wilderness to face a Dire Wolf alone—those who survive, whether by slaying or taming the beast, earn the right to be called true warriors.
